Which of the following is NOT a chemical buffer system?
nitrogen
bicarbonate
phosphate
protein
The Correct Answer is A
A. Nitrogen: Nitrogen is a gas and a component of proteins and nucleic acids, but it does not function as a buffer system in the body.
B. Bicarbonate: The bicarbonate buffer system is the primary buffer system in the extracellular fluid, regulating blood pH.
C. Phosphate: The phosphate buffer system operates mainly in the intracellular fluid and renal tubules.
D. Protein: Proteins, especially hemoglobin, act as buffers by binding or releasing hydrogen ions.
